Associated Venue: Hausbrauerei Feierling
Established in 1991
Directly opposite the original location of the Inselbrauerei in 1989 the fourth generation, the qualified brewer Martina Feierling and her husband Wolfgang Rombach laid the foundation stone for the construction of the new house brewery. In doing so, they resumed the family tradition of brewing beer. They've been brewing organic beer since 1999, with a six-day fermentation and three or four weeks of lagering.

Draught at the brauhaus
Cloudy deep blond color; compact head. Mild but nice malt aroma. Quite sweet mouthfeel, with strong flavor of straws and cereals, some malt too; correct bitterness. Simple but pleasant.
